ABMS Digital Infrastructure Processing Node (DIPN) Product Line
Contract Opportunity Analysis
The Department of the Air Force is seeking capable sources for the continued development, deployment, and sustainment of the Advanced Battle Management System Digital Infrastructure Processing Nodes Product Line. The selected contractor will manage the product lifecycle to ensure secure Command and Control mission operations in distributed, isolated, and contested environments. Work requirements include program management using Agile SAFe methodologies, systems engineering, cybersecurity compliance under Risk Management Framework and Zero Trust Architecture, and maintaining a Software Integration Lab. Interested vendors must submit a capability response addressing experience with multiple independent levels of security, the Department of the Air Force Battle Network, and consortiums. Questions are due by July 15, 2026, and final electronic submissions must be sent to Christine Basham and Logan Boomershine by July 20, 2026.
